Puntos clave
Enhanced degradation of organic pollutants was observed through effective photocatalytic processes.
The carbon nitride was doped with iron and oxygen to improve its photocatalytic activity significantly.
Using polyethylene terephthalate pre-protection maximized the efficiency of the photocatalyst under light exposure.
This technology shows potential for targeting environmental pollutants through advanced materials and processes.
